Temp of the amd 2000

i have a amd 2000 xp. what should the temp of the system be around ( when you look in bios ).

checking in bios on my xp2000 is always in the mid 30's c, but to give you the best idea of how your temps are doing is to use motherboard monitor or a like program that runs in windows so you will get a idle temp with windows running and you can check under full cpu load also. In bios you will not have a load on the cpu that would make much of difference. BTW my full load is at 49-53 c

High 40's, low 50's at full load I think its decent without tolerable cooling for a Palo 2000+. For a Tbred, I think about 45 is a good cap.

EDIT - Oh wait, thats CPU. For System temp, it should be around high 30's, and probably no higher than about 40-42
